1. 什么是 VPS 主机?
VPS(Virtual Private Server,虚拟专用服务器)主机是一种像一个「虚拟计算机」一样的主机,它可以独立运行操作系统,用户可以自行安装软件、配置环境,还可以进行文件操作等。
相较于普通的共享主机,VPS 主机更为灵活、安全、可扩展,适用于企业、开发者、网站管理员的应用。
2. 选择 VPS 主机的考量
选择 VPS 主机之前,需要考虑以下几个方面:
硬件配置——CPU、内存、存储等是否满足应用需求;
网络带宽——上传/下载速度与费用是否合理;
操作系统——是否支持自带操作系统或可选择的操作系统种类;
支持服务——是否提供相关的技术支持、备份恢复、安全检测等服务;
价格——是否合理、与其他厂家相比性价比如何。
3. 购买 VPS 主机
购买 VPS 主机的流程一般如下:
选择提供商——国内主流提供商包括阿里云、腾讯云、华为云等,也有一些国外主机提供商可供选择;
注册账号并登录——注册时需要提供个人或公司信息及付款方式;
购买 VPS 主机——选择 VPS 主机类型、硬件配置、操作系统等,并根据需要选择其他服务;
付款、确认——支付成功后,等待服务开通并进行确认。
4. 连接 VPS 主机
连接 VPS 主机,大多数情况下可以使用以下几种方式:
SSH 协议——使用类 Unix 操作系统的连接工具,如 PuTTY、SecureCRT 等;
VNC 协议——使用类 Windows 操作系统的连接工具,如 VNC Viewer 等;
Web 控制台——通过浏览器访问云服务提供商提供的 Web 界面管理工具。
需要注意的是,在连接 VPS 的过程中需要输入主机账号和密码。
5. 配置 VPS 主机
配置步骤如下:
创建用户——使用 sudo 或 root 用户创建一个普通用户,用于日常操作;
更新系统——执行更新操作,确保系统安全、稳定;
安装常用软件——按需安装开发所需的常用软件,如 Nginx、MySQL、PHP 等;
更改 sshd 端口——根据实际使用情况,修改 SSH 端口增强服务安全性;
防火墙配置——配置防火墙规则,保障系统安全。
6. 使用 VPS 主机
使用 VPS 主机需要做如下几个方面的工作:
文件操作——使用 SCP 或 FTP 等命令或工具,进行文件上传下载和备份等操作;
服务器管理——查看服务器运行状况、系统使用情况、CPU、内存、硬盘使用情况等信息;
服务部署——根据需要部署所需开发服务,如站点、数据库、邮件服务等。
7. VPS 主机遇到的问题及解决办法
VPS 主机在使用过程中,会遇到各种各样的问题,例如:
连接问题——初次连接 VPS 主机时时会出现连接失败等问题,需要检查网络、主机地址等信息是否正确;
硬盘满——VPS 主机空间有限,当硬盘空间被占满时,需要定期清理文件,或购买更大的空间;
备份问题——备份数据是重要的安全保障措施之一,需要定期备份,出现问题时进行恢复;
网络安全——加强主机网络安全,定期进行安全检测,避免受到攻击等。
本文仅涵盖了 VPS 主机的一些基础知识,如果想更深入学习和了解 VPS 主机,可以参考阿里云、腾讯云等大厂家的官方文档。